Definitions:

Tastant

Substances that can be tasted or detected by the taste receptors, contributing to the sense of taste.

Depolarization

The reduction in membrane potential that makes a neuron more likely to produce an action potential.

G Protein

A form of protein that serves as a cellular molecular switch, playing a role in conveying signals from external stimuli into the cell's inside.

Conjunctiva

Mucous membrane covering the anterior surface of the eyeball and lining the lids.
